"Lady (Hear Me Tonight)" is the debut single by French house duo Modjo, written and performed by vocalist Yann Destagnol and producer Romain Tranchart. It was released in April 2000 as the lead single from the duo's self-titled debut studio album. The song is written in B flat minor; there is also an acoustic version recorded in G minor.

Content

The song features a guitar sample of "Soup for One" performed by Chic,[1] as written by Nile Rodgers and Bernard Edwards.[2] In 2011, Chic added the song to their concert setlist, which is performed as a mash-up song with "Soup for One".

The single includes the original version of the track, plus an acoustic version, both performed by Modjo. Remixes have been provided by Harry Romero, Roy Davis, Jr. and Danny Tenaglia.[3]

Release

The song debuted at number one in the UK, where it stayed for two weeks to become the 16th best-selling single of 2000. It also became a top 10 hit in thirteen countries. In the United States, the song peaked at number one on the Hot Dance Club Songs chart. As of 2017 the single has sold 2 million copies worldwide. [4]

Music video

The music video was directed by François Nemeta and was filmed in June 2000 in various locations in Quebec, Canada.[5][6]
